My hunch is that this is indeed a conflict of some kind and if you didn’t deactivate all other plugins (except for The Events Calendar) then doing so is probably worthwhile.
I realize that may not be a step you are comfortable with on a live site, so a good alternative is to create a test site (which can be as simple as a fresh installation of WordPress in a subdirectory – ie example.com/test-wp – which is something most hosts make pretty straightforward) and add only The Events Calendar and your Event Aggregator key to begin with.
Confirm the problem doesn’t happen there, then begin adding the same plugins and ultimately the same theme as you have on your live site. Hopefully, you can then discover which component is triggering the conflict.
